Transaction 95647a521d2bb1efbca419ea0c8d9a81ff30b18dc0fdfb9816369033daf0891c
1 Input
1 Output
-
95647a521d2bb1efbca419ea0c8d9a81ff30b18dc0fdfb9816369033daf0891c:0
- value
- 47843
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69338865cd9351feebbcd69c09b2b10a10341d10 OP_EQUAL
- address
- 3BHGcFLBiUeKFHPz1MWmxY4P9KhQjX77Qy